Can you create a report that has multiple table headers? IE Fiscal Year with Category under that. Or how do you show multi FY sales under a category.

You can create a report with multiple column headers like Fiscal Year > Category using the Matrix visual in Power BI. You can drag Fiscal Year and then Category into the Columns field of the Matrix, and your sales measure into Values.
